'''Cosmic Mario''' is a character that appears in ''[[Super Mario Galaxy]]''. | '''Cosmic Mario''' is a character that appears in ''[[Super Mario Galaxy]]''. Its physical shape is identical to [[Mario]], while its outer appearance is blue with stars, resembling space. It also has a high-pitched voice. If Mario enters a galaxy when a [[Prankster Comet#Cosmic Comet|Cosmic Comet]] is orbiting a galaxy, Cosmic Mario appears at the beginning at the level and challenges the player to a race. The player must then race through numerous obstacles and reach the [[Power Star]] before Cosmic Mario does. If Cosmic Mario manages to reach the Power Star first, Mario will lose a life and must restart the race. Colliding with it during the race causes it to release [[Star Bit]]s. | ||
At the start of a race, if the player holds the {{button|wii|Stick}} up, then {{button|wii|Z}} when the timer hits 2, and then hits {{button|wii|A}} just as the race starts, Mario or Luigi will get an extra boost at the beginning of the race, shown by a yellow color appearing on Mario/Luigi, shrinking gradually as a marker of the end of this effect. This is similar to the [[Rocket Start]] from the ''[[Mario Kart (series)|Mario Kart]]'' games. | |||

==Cosmic Luigi== | |||
'''Cosmic Luigi''' also appears, replacing Cosmic Mario when playing as [[Luigi]]. It is very similar to Cosmic Mario, with the only major difference being that it takes advantage of shortcuts more often and uses a large amount of [[Long Jump]]s, making it faster and harder to beat than its counterpart. | |||
In ''Super Mario Galaxy 2'', despite not being in the game while playing as Luigi, Cosmic Clones behave very similarly, being slightly faster. | |||
